Not sure if you are just looking for suggestions on graphical ideas, or actual game concepts with regards to systems, but here is one:

Make exploration worthwhile. Right now it mainly consists of adding a new colorful blob on my main map when I find a new system.

In games like SS which are in space it becomes hard to make each system unique and not just a copy of each other. But despite that you guys seem to have done a good job on this from a look and feel stand point. Many of the galaxies seem quite different and unique based on their Sun type, planets and moons, station locations and orbits, and other celestial objects. It would just be nice if all this meant something in terms of actual game play. Right now it doesn't except for base building purposes, which excludes all of Earthforce space which is where most people spend their time in. But it would be awesome if there was even more than this.

While I didn’t much like EVE online I did like what the did with scanning, and making it into a more involved aspect of the game. Here is my proposal to SS:

Add in some sort of scanning/surveying/archaeology skill (whatever you want to call it), which may or may not be related to a characters radar skill. Then give the ability to scan every single planet or moon in the game much like you can already do now with a planet scanner. But this would be an "exploration scan" vs a "resource scan." Then upon scanning either nothing comes of it,,, or something random happens. Maybe your scanners upset some local planet-side aliens and some ships pop out and attack you. Or you a discover a lost long crash site and some interesting items or blueprints. Or maybe you find some recently lost adventurer who rewards you with some credits for finding him or decides he will hang out and be your buddy (slave ship) for the next hour or so. Perhaps you find some local alien natives who decide to join you and give you a few “super workers.” Regular workers but who can operate 3 things on a base per ration instead of one. Etc, etc, etc… The possibilities are literally infinite and endless. This would basically add in a “random event concept” to the game. Higher scanning skill could be required to scan higher warp sectors or increase your chances of a rare find. Certain ship hulls which are “scout themed” could give bonuses to this.

Basically if you have ever played anything like Master of Magic or Heroes of Might and Magic, think about the random dungeons and caves and how fun it was to try and discover what was in all these. The addition of these random event spots was probably minor from a design point of view of these games, but nonetheless allowed for near infinite replay-ability and added variability to the game. The programming for scanning planets already exists through the planet scanners. The scan result could just be done through a text pop-up window description that appears after you scan to let you know the result. So ideally this suggestion wouldn’t require major new programming overhaul or anything. And even if you are limited to scanning each planet only once, given the sheer number of systems, Earthforce, CG, Wild, and Peri space that would keep most players busy for a long time. You could even get a small number of xps for a successful scan, thus enabling advancement through exploration.

You could even take this a step further. You could even make it so you can scan systems upon entering them and then discover unique “hidden” celestial objects that could only be found by having a high enough scanning skill. And then after that you still have a chance at finding something unique when actually scanning/surveying them.

If you did this, it would also provide something else which I think is missing right now in SS: an incentive for people lower than level 1000 to activate a paying subscription. It would give F2p players an incentive to risk danger in order to go to Wild and Perilous space to discover all the possible riches and unique events waiting for them on all the planets and moons there.

Anyway this is a bit more ambitious than maybe what you were looking for but thought I would throw it out. Thanks for reading.

Any gravity effect should not effect the piloting of a ship. I have played in a simulation with large gravity wells and it made ships hard to handle.

Also arn't wormholes black holes already.

Finally make the galaxy graphics contollable by the user. There are certain features of graphics that I dislike and would prefer toswitch off. For example, clouds and sun sounds.
Further not all people can afford the new graphics cards that can handle all the wizbang effects. I propose that you allow us to customise the graphics effects.

I expect most of us have experienced lag in high intensity combat due in part graphics. By making the graphical effects customisable the players can chose to have a bare bones setup and get less lag when it counts.
Currently lag killer does not seem to effect those graphical effects.
